Dust control measures in the construction industry.

Evelyn Tjoe Nij1, Simone Hilhorst, Ton Spee

  • 1Division of Environmental and Occupational Health, Institute for Risk Assessment Sciences, Utrecht University, PO Box 80176, 3508TD Utrecht, The Netherlands. e.tjoenij@iras.uu.nl

The Annals of Occupational Hygiene
|March 18, 2003
PubMed
Summary

Quartz dust exposure in construction often exceeds limits. While control measures like wet suppression and ventilation are effective, respiratory protection is most common but insufficient alone. Combining controls is key to reducing hazardous quartz exposure.

Area of Science:

  • Occupational Health
  • Industrial Hygiene
  • Environmental Science

Background:

  • Quartz is a known human carcinogen and a primary cause of silicosis.
  • Construction industry workers face high exposure risks, frequently exceeding established safety limits.
  • Implementing effective dust control measures is challenging due to industry complexity and worksite variability.

Purpose of the Study:

  • To evaluate the effectiveness of control measures in reducing respirable quartz dust exposure.
  • To assess the prevalence and utilization of these control measures among construction workers.

Main Methods:

  • Conducted full-shift (n=61) and short-term respirable dust measurements.
  • Analyzed questionnaire data from 1335 construction workers regarding control measure use.

  • Calculated reduction factors for specific control measures.
  • Main Results:

    • Full-shift exposure levels reached up to 63 times the maximum allowable concentration (MAC).
    • Over half of all measurements exceeded the MAC value.
    • Short-term measurements showed >70% exposure reduction with wet dust suppression or local exhaust ventilation.

    Conclusions:

    • Control measures, particularly wet suppression and local exhaust ventilation, demonstrate high potential for reducing quartz exposure.
    • Respiratory protection is widely used but often insufficient on its own.
    • Combined use of multiple control measures is necessary to achieve acceptable exposure levels for construction workers.
